17 fully-let apartments promise 7.8 per cent yield

Joint agents GVA Donal O Buchalla and HWP Ltd are quoting €2.5 million for a fully let apartment investment portfolio located across two residential developments close to Cabinteely village in south Dublin.

A total of 17 apartments, made up of 12 two-bedroom units and four three-bedroom homes within Garrison Mews, plus one two-bedroom apartment in The Ramparts are currently producing a rent roll of €205,200. The three-bedroom units are rented at between €1,100 and €1,300 per month. The two-bedroom apartments bring in between €875 and €1,000. The apartments are located in a highly accessible location just off the N11 close to Cabinteely village and Cherrywood.

At a selling price of €2.5 million, the portfolio will provide a net initial yield of 7.82 per cent after standard purchasing costs are taken into account.
